What This Guide Helps With

Wireless data not transmitting, failed downloads, or analyzer not connecting to network or middleware due to configuration, signal, or docking issues.

Step-by-Step Troubleshooting

1. Ensure Patient Safety First

Expected: No interruption to patient care
Why it matters: Connectivity troubleshooting can delay result availability if performed mid-use

2. Verify the Reported Connectivity Issue

Expected: Issue is reproducible
Why it matters: Confirms a real communication problem vs intermittent or user-related issue

3. Check Wireless Signal Availability (Most Common Cause)

Expected: Signal improves and connection restores
Why it matters: Weak or no signal is the most common cause of failed wireless transmission

4. Verify Analyzer Wireless Settings

Expected: Device is configured to connect to the correct network
Why it matters: Incorrect configuration prevents connection even with strong signal

5. Check Docking Station or Base Unit (If Used)

Expected: Dock recognizes device and initiates download
Why it matters: Many i-STAT systems rely on the dock for data transmission

6. Inspect for Physical or Environmental Interference

Expected: Improved connectivity when interference is reduced
Why it matters: RF interference can disrupt wireless communication

7. Restart the Analyzer

Expected: Temporary software or communication faults are cleared
Why it matters: Rebooting often resolves transient communication issues

8. Test with Known-Good Network or Dock

Expected: Isolation of issue to device or network
Why it matters: Helps identify whether escalation should target device or IT infrastructure

If the Problem Persists

If all external causes have been ruled out, the issue is likely related to internal wireless hardware or communication module failure.

Remove the analyzer from service, label it Out of Service, and send it for repair or further bench evaluation.

Knowing when to stop prevents unnecessary downtime and ensures reliable patient testing systems.

Clinical Use Tip

Always confirm that results have successfully transmitted before relying on them in the patient record. If unsure, manually verify or re-run on another analyzer. Do not troubleshoot on an active patient; move the patient to a backup device first to maintain therapy continuity.

Work Order Documentation (CCR Method)

CCR = Complaint, Cause, Resolution

Complaint

What was reported by the clinical staff.

Example:
"Analyzer not transmitting results wirelessly to the system."

Cause

What was observed during troubleshooting.

Example:
"Weak wireless signal and improper docking station connection."

Resolution

What action was taken.

Example:
"Moved device to proper coverage area, reseated in powered dock, and verified successful transmission."

Final Thought

Wireless issues are often environmental or configuration-related, not device failure. Start with signal and setup before escalating. Proper troubleshooting ensures reliable data flow and patient safety.
